SEMH Primary Teaching AssistantA fantastic Primary School located in the Borough of Lewisham is seeking a graduate with strong academics and a passion for working with children with SEND/SEMH needs to join their dedicated and supportive team. This is the perfect opportunity for graduates looking to develop the skills needed for roles in educational therapy, mental health, support work, teaching and more!The Primary School is passionate about ensuring all students are catered to and supported, regardless of age and ability. If you are interested in the SEMH Primary Teaching Assistant role, keep reading to find out more!SEMH Primary Teaching Assistant Role

  • Providing support to class teachers within the classroom
  • Assisting children with SEND/SEMH needs 1:1 and in small groups
  • Working closely with 2 children who are non-verbal
  • Supporting pupils in and out of lessons
  • Monitoring and recording interventions
SEMH Primary Teaching Assistant Job Specifications
  • Based in Lewisham
  • Working in an excellent Primary school
  • Monday - Friday (no weekends)
  • Long-Term, Full-Time (termtime only)
  • £95 - £110 daily rate
  • ASAP Start
The Ideal SEMH Primary Teaching Assistant
  • A hardworking graduate with strong academics and a passion for learning
  • Previous experience with children and SEN/SEMH needs
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ills
  • Experience working with Non-Verbal children
  • Previous experience working 1:1
  • Someone resilient and able to overcome challenges
SEMH Primary Teaching Assistant School Details
  • A supportive leadership team that takes staff wellbeing seriously and wants to see their staff progress and flourish
  • Opportunities to work alongside Counsellors, Therapists, Psychologists and more
  • Strong belief in helping children to develop emotional resilience
  • Recognises Mental Health Awareness Week every year hosted by the Mental Health Foundation
  • Building adaptations and designs to support SEN
  • Specific learning resources and materials
  • School located right next to train station
